Is there a way to directly output mainframe generated reports to individual file folders on the PC? I am looking to avoid having to transfer the reports via personal communications emulator templates.(I am a new user) Any help or direction is greatly appreciated! Thank you!

Hi:
See this note about using the FTP engine:
http://support.sas.com/kb/24/951.html

The example shows going from z/OS to a UNIX server. Similar syntax should work for Windows. If you have questions, your best bet might be to work with Tech Support, as they can open a track and work with you until your file transfer issues are resolved.
